Here’s the story: #GodAnswersWhisperedPrayers


Two weeks ago a friend of Facebook had a give-away for four tickets to WOF. I entered but didn’t win. When I found out, I prayed a prayer, “Lord, I’d really like to go to Women of Faith, this being their final tour and all . . . if there is a way . . .”


. . . and I promptly forgot about that prayer.


That is, until I was on my way to the Excel Energy Center on Friday afternoon thanking God for such a fun surprise. And He reminded me . . .


My mentor, often encourages me to pray by reminding me, “You have not because you ask not!” [She’s a loyal King James user  ] in reference to Matthew 7:7


I know that often God says ‘no’ or ‘wait’ to my prayers for His good purposes. But there are the times that He just kind of kisses you with, “Sure Honey! Enjoy your gift!”


What might you have a longing for, but haven’t bothered to ask Him?
